Long-lived assets On February 19, 2026, the Company issued a press release announcing top-line results from its NHS-Galleri trial (“NHS-Galleri Trial”). Immediately following the release of this information, the Company’s market capitalization decreased materially. This sustained decrease in market capitalization represented a possible impairment indicator that warranted a quantitative impairment analysis of the Company’s long-lived assets. During the first quarter of 2026, the Company performed a recoverability test at the asset group level, which was determined to be equivalent to its reporting unit to assess potential impairment of long-lived assets, which consist primarily of intangible assets with finite lives. The Company performed an undiscounted cash flow analysis to assess whether the expected cash flows generated over the remaining estimated useful life of the primary asset within the asset group are sufficient to recover its carrying value. Significant assumptions underlying the forecasted cash flows include estimates of future revenues, costs, and expenses. These estimates involve a high degree of judgment regarding future events and are based on assumptions that management believes are reasonable. Changes in these estimates or assumptions could materially affect the recoverability assessment. The results of the recoverability test showed that the estimated undiscounted net cash flows to be generated from the use of the Company’s long-lived assets exceeded its net carrying value. As a result, no write-down of long-lived assets was recognized during the three and six months ended June 30, 2026.
